summaryrefslogtreecommitdiffstats
path: root/llvm/test
diff options
context:
space:
mode:
Diffstat (limited to 'llvm/test')
-rw-r--r--llvm/test/CodeGen/AMDGPU/code-object-metadata-from-llvm-ir-full.ll27
-rw-r--r--llvm/test/CodeGen/AMDGPU/code-object-metadata-invalid-ocl-version-1.ll12
-rw-r--r--llvm/test/CodeGen/AMDGPU/code-object-metadata-invalid-ocl-version-2.ll12
-rw-r--r--llvm/test/CodeGen/AMDGPU/code-object-metadata-invalid-ocl-version-3.ll12
-rw-r--r--llvm/test/MC/AMDGPU/code-object-metadata-isa.s98
-rw-r--r--llvm/test/MC/AMDGPU/code-object-metadata-kernel-args.s18
-rw-r--r--llvm/test/MC/AMDGPU/code-object-metadata-kernel-attrs.s18
-rw-r--r--llvm/test/MC/AMDGPU/hsa.s12
8 files changed, 3 insertions, 206 deletions
diff --git a/llvm/test/CodeGen/AMDGPU/code-object-metadata-from-llvm-ir-full.ll b/llvm/test/CodeGen/AMDGPU/code-object-metadata-from-llvm-ir-full.ll
index d960b1d0d5e..997758ed938 100644
--- a/llvm/test/CodeGen/AMDGPU/code-object-metadata-from-llvm-ir-full.ll
+++ b/llvm/test/CodeGen/AMDGPU/code-object-metadata-from-llvm-ir-full.ll
@@ -16,28 +16,7 @@
; CHECK: ---
; CHECK: Version: [ 1, 0 ]
-
-; CHECK: Isa:
-; CHECK: WavefrontSize: 64
-; CHECK: LocalMemorySize: 65536
-; CHECK: EUsPerCU: 4
-; CHECK: MaxWavesPerEU: 10
-; CHECK: MaxFlatWorkGroupSize: 2048
-; GFX700: SGPRAllocGranule: 8
-; GFX800: SGPRAllocGranule: 16
-; GFX900: SGPRAllocGranule: 16
-; GFX700: TotalNumSGPRs: 512
-; GFX800: TotalNumSGPRs: 800
-; GFX900: TotalNumSGPRs: 800
-; GFX700: AddressableNumSGPRs: 104
-; GFX800: AddressableNumSGPRs: 96
-; GFX900: AddressableNumSGPRs: 102
-; CHECK: VGPRAllocGranule: 4
-; CHECK: TotalNumVGPRs: 256
-; CHECK: AddressableNumVGPRs: 256
-
; CHECK: Printf: [ '1:1:4:%d\n', '2:1:8:%g\n' ]
-
; CHECK: Kernels:
; CHECK: - Name: test_char
@@ -1274,8 +1253,8 @@ define amdgpu_kernel void @test_pointee_align(i64 addrspace(1)* %a,
; NOTES-NEXT: Owner Data size Description
; NOTES-NEXT: AMD 0x00000008 Unknown note type: (0x00000001)
; NOTES-NEXT: AMD 0x0000001b Unknown note type: (0x00000003)
-; GFX700: AMD 0x0000928a Unknown note type: (0x0000000a)
-; GFX800: AMD 0x000092a9 Unknown note type: (0x0000000a)
-; GFX900: AMD 0x0000928b Unknown note type: (0x0000000a)
+; GFX700: AMD 0x00009171 Unknown note type: (0x0000000a)
+; GFX800: AMD 0x00009190 Unknown note type: (0x0000000a)
+; GFX900: AMD 0x00009171 Unknown note type: (0x0000000a)
; PARSER: AMDGPU Code Object Metadata Parser Test: PASS
diff --git a/llvm/test/CodeGen/AMDGPU/code-object-metadata-invalid-ocl-version-1.ll b/llvm/test/CodeGen/AMDGPU/code-object-metadata-invalid-ocl-version-1.ll
index 53ffb767867..f41da9f9213 100644
--- a/llvm/test/CodeGen/AMDGPU/code-object-metadata-invalid-ocl-version-1.ll
+++ b/llvm/test/CodeGen/AMDGPU/code-object-metadata-invalid-ocl-version-1.ll
@@ -4,18 +4,6 @@
; CHECK: ---
; CHECK: Version: [ 1, 0 ]
-; CHECK: Isa:
-; CHECK: WavefrontSize: 64
-; CHECK: LocalMemorySize: 65536
-; CHECK: EUsPerCU: 4
-; CHECK: MaxWavesPerEU: 10
-; CHECK: MaxFlatWorkGroupSize: 2048
-; CHECK: SGPRAllocGranule: 8
-; CHECK: TotalNumSGPRs: 512
-; CHECK: AddressableNumSGPRs: 104
-; CHECK: VGPRAllocGranule: 4
-; CHECK: TotalNumVGPRs: 256
-; CHECK: AddressableNumVGPRs: 256
; CHECK: ...
!opencl.ocl.version = !{}
diff --git a/llvm/test/CodeGen/AMDGPU/code-object-metadata-invalid-ocl-version-2.ll b/llvm/test/CodeGen/AMDGPU/code-object-metadata-invalid-ocl-version-2.ll
index 498a855f21c..0509663d984 100644
--- a/llvm/test/CodeGen/AMDGPU/code-object-metadata-invalid-ocl-version-2.ll
+++ b/llvm/test/CodeGen/AMDGPU/code-object-metadata-invalid-ocl-version-2.ll
@@ -4,18 +4,6 @@
; CHECK: ---
; CHECK: Version: [ 1, 0 ]
-; CHECK: Isa:
-; CHECK: WavefrontSize: 64
-; CHECK: LocalMemorySize: 65536
-; CHECK: EUsPerCU: 4
-; CHECK: MaxWavesPerEU: 10
-; CHECK: MaxFlatWorkGroupSize: 2048
-; CHECK: SGPRAllocGranule: 8
-; CHECK: TotalNumSGPRs: 512
-; CHECK: AddressableNumSGPRs: 104
-; CHECK: VGPRAllocGranule: 4
-; CHECK: TotalNumVGPRs: 256
-; CHECK: AddressableNumVGPRs: 256
; CHECK: ...
!opencl.ocl.version = !{!0}
diff --git a/llvm/test/CodeGen/AMDGPU/code-object-metadata-invalid-ocl-version-3.ll b/llvm/test/CodeGen/AMDGPU/code-object-metadata-invalid-ocl-version-3.ll
index 528295b2011..7404cec5d78 100644
--- a/llvm/test/CodeGen/AMDGPU/code-object-metadata-invalid-ocl-version-3.ll
+++ b/llvm/test/CodeGen/AMDGPU/code-object-metadata-invalid-ocl-version-3.ll
@@ -4,18 +4,6 @@
; CHECK: ---
; CHECK: Version: [ 1, 0 ]
-; CHECK: Isa:
-; CHECK: WavefrontSize: 64
-; CHECK: LocalMemorySize: 65536
-; CHECK: EUsPerCU: 4
-; CHECK: MaxWavesPerEU: 10
-; CHECK: MaxFlatWorkGroupSize: 2048
-; CHECK: SGPRAllocGranule: 8
-; CHECK: TotalNumSGPRs: 512
-; CHECK: AddressableNumSGPRs: 104
-; CHECK: VGPRAllocGranule: 4
-; CHECK: TotalNumVGPRs: 256
-; CHECK: AddressableNumVGPRs: 256
; CHECK: ...
!opencl.ocl.version = !{!0}
diff --git a/llvm/test/MC/AMDGPU/code-object-metadata-isa.s b/llvm/test/MC/AMDGPU/code-object-metadata-isa.s
deleted file mode 100644
index 51d3a2b5559..00000000000
--- a/llvm/test/MC/AMDGPU/code-object-metadata-isa.s
+++ /dev/null
@@ -1,98 +0,0 @@
-// RUN: llvm-mc -triple=amdgcn-amd-amdhsa -mcpu=gfx700 -show-encoding %s | FileCheck --check-prefix=CHECK --check-prefix=GFX700 %s
-// RUN: llvm-mc -triple=amdgcn-amd-amdhsa -mcpu=gfx800 -show-encoding %s | FileCheck --check-prefix=CHECK --check-prefix=GFX800 %s
-// RUN: llvm-mc -triple=amdgcn-amd-amdhsa -mcpu=gfx900 -show-encoding %s | FileCheck --check-prefix=CHECK --check-prefix=GFX900 %s
-
-// CHECK: .amdgpu_code_object_metadata
-// CHECK: Version: [ 1, 0 ]
-// CHECK: Isa:
-// CHECK: WavefrontSize: 64
-// CHECK: LocalMemorySize: 65536
-// CHECK: EUsPerCU: 4
-// CHECK: MaxWavesPerEU: 10
-// CHECK: MaxFlatWorkGroupSize: 2048
-// GFX700: SGPRAllocGranule: 8
-// GFX800: SGPRAllocGranule: 16
-// GFX900: SGPRAllocGranule: 16
-// GFX700: TotalNumSGPRs: 512
-// GFX800: TotalNumSGPRs: 800
-// GFX900: TotalNumSGPRs: 800
-// GFX700: AddressableNumSGPRs: 104
-// GFX800: AddressableNumSGPRs: 96
-// GFX900: AddressableNumSGPRs: 102
-// CHECK: VGPRAllocGranule: 4
-// CHECK: TotalNumVGPRs: 256
-// CHECK: AddressableNumVGPRs: 256
-// CHECK: Printf: [ '1:1:4:%d\n', '2:1:8:%g\n' ]
-// CHECK: Kernels:
-// CHECK: - Name: test_kernel
-// CHECK: Language: OpenCL C
-// CHECK: LanguageVersion: [ 2, 0 ]
-// CHECK: Args:
-// CHECK: - Size: 1
-// CHECK: Align: 1
-// CHECK: Kind: ByValue
-// CHECK: ValueType: I8
-// CHECK: AccQual: Default
-// CHECK: TypeName: char
-// CHECK: - Size: 8
-// CHECK: Align: 8
-// CHECK: Kind: HiddenGlobalOffsetX
-// CHECK: ValueType: I64
-// CHECK: - Size: 8
-// CHECK: Align: 8
-// CHECK: Kind: HiddenGlobalOffsetY
-// CHECK: ValueType: I64
-// CHECK: - Size: 8
-// CHECK: Align: 8
-// CHECK: Kind: HiddenGlobalOffsetZ
-// CHECK: ValueType: I64
-// CHECK: - Size: 8
-// CHECK: Align: 8
-// CHECK: Kind: HiddenPrintfBuffer
-// CHECK: ValueType: I8
-// CHECK: AddrSpaceQual: Global
-// CHECK: .end_amdgpu_code_object_metadata
-.amdgpu_code_object_metadata
- Version: [ 1, 0 ]
- Isa:
- WavefrontSize: 1
- LocalMemorySize: 1
- EUsPerCU: 1
- MaxWavesPerEU: 1
- MaxFlatWorkGroupSize: 1
- SGPRAllocGranule: 1
- TotalNumSGPRs: 1
- AddressableNumSGPRs: 1
- VGPRAllocGranule: 1
- TotalNumVGPRs: 1
- AddressableNumVGPRs: 1
- Printf: [ '1:1:4:%d\n', '2:1:8:%g\n' ]
- Kernels:
- - Name: test_kernel
- Language: OpenCL C
- LanguageVersion: [ 2, 0 ]
- Args:
- - Size: 1
- Align: 1
- Kind: ByValue
- ValueType: I8
- AccQual: Default
- TypeName: char
- - Size: 8
- Align: 8
- Kind: HiddenGlobalOffsetX
- ValueType: I64
- - Size: 8
- Align: 8
- Kind: HiddenGlobalOffsetY
- ValueType: I64
- - Size: 8
- Align: 8
- Kind: HiddenGlobalOffsetZ
- ValueType: I64
- - Size: 8
- Align: 8
- Kind: HiddenPrintfBuffer
- ValueType: I8
- AddrSpaceQual: Global
-.end_amdgpu_code_object_metadata
diff --git a/llvm/test/MC/AMDGPU/code-object-metadata-kernel-args.s b/llvm/test/MC/AMDGPU/code-object-metadata-kernel-args.s
index 3f3a7f4d172..91c5b67830b 100644
--- a/llvm/test/MC/AMDGPU/code-object-metadata-kernel-args.s
+++ b/llvm/test/MC/AMDGPU/code-object-metadata-kernel-args.s
@@ -4,24 +4,6 @@
// CHECK: .amdgpu_code_object_metadata
// CHECK: Version: [ 1, 0 ]
-// CHECK: Isa:
-// CHECK: WavefrontSize: 64
-// CHECK: LocalMemorySize: 65536
-// CHECK: EUsPerCU: 4
-// CHECK: MaxWavesPerEU: 10
-// CHECK: MaxFlatWorkGroupSize: 2048
-// GFX700: SGPRAllocGranule: 8
-// GFX800: SGPRAllocGranule: 16
-// GFX900: SGPRAllocGranule: 16
-// GFX700: TotalNumSGPRs: 512
-// GFX800: TotalNumSGPRs: 800
-// GFX900: TotalNumSGPRs: 800
-// GFX700: AddressableNumSGPRs: 104
-// GFX800: AddressableNumSGPRs: 96
-// GFX900: AddressableNumSGPRs: 102
-// CHECK: VGPRAllocGranule: 4
-// CHECK: TotalNumVGPRs: 256
-// CHECK: AddressableNumVGPRs: 256
// CHECK: Printf: [ '1:1:4:%d\n', '2:1:8:%g\n' ]
// CHECK: Kernels:
// CHECK: - Name: test_kernel
diff --git a/llvm/test/MC/AMDGPU/code-object-metadata-kernel-attrs.s b/llvm/test/MC/AMDGPU/code-object-metadata-kernel-attrs.s
index 247012b1c14..9669fcf5393 100644
--- a/llvm/test/MC/AMDGPU/code-object-metadata-kernel-attrs.s
+++ b/llvm/test/MC/AMDGPU/code-object-metadata-kernel-attrs.s
@@ -4,24 +4,6 @@
// CHECK: .amdgpu_code_object_metadata
// CHECK: Version: [ 1, 0 ]
-// CHECK: Isa:
-// CHECK: WavefrontSize: 64
-// CHECK: LocalMemorySize: 65536
-// CHECK: EUsPerCU: 4
-// CHECK: MaxWavesPerEU: 10
-// CHECK: MaxFlatWorkGroupSize: 2048
-// GFX700: SGPRAllocGranule: 8
-// GFX800: SGPRAllocGranule: 16
-// GFX900: SGPRAllocGranule: 16
-// GFX700: TotalNumSGPRs: 512
-// GFX800: TotalNumSGPRs: 800
-// GFX900: TotalNumSGPRs: 800
-// GFX700: AddressableNumSGPRs: 104
-// GFX800: AddressableNumSGPRs: 96
-// GFX900: AddressableNumSGPRs: 102
-// CHECK: VGPRAllocGranule: 4
-// CHECK: TotalNumVGPRs: 256
-// CHECK: AddressableNumVGPRs: 256
// CHECK: Printf: [ '1:1:4:%d\n', '2:1:8:%g\n' ]
// CHECK: Kernels:
// CHECK: - Name: test_kernel
diff --git a/llvm/test/MC/AMDGPU/hsa.s b/llvm/test/MC/AMDGPU/hsa.s
index dd60f3e9763..5f1297e0f37 100644
--- a/llvm/test/MC/AMDGPU/hsa.s
+++ b/llvm/test/MC/AMDGPU/hsa.s
@@ -46,18 +46,6 @@
// ASM: .amdgpu_code_object_metadata
// ASM: Version: [ 3, 0 ]
-// ASM: Isa:
-// ASM: WavefrontSize: 64
-// ASM: LocalMemorySize: 65536
-// ASM: EUsPerCU: 4
-// ASM: MaxWavesPerEU: 10
-// ASM: MaxFlatWorkGroupSize: 2048
-// ASM: SGPRAllocGranule: 8
-// ASM: TotalNumSGPRs: 512
-// ASM: AddressableNumSGPRs: 104
-// ASM: VGPRAllocGranule: 4
-// ASM: TotalNumVGPRs: 256
-// ASM: AddressableNumVGPRs: 256
// ASM: Kernels:
// ASM: - Name: amd_kernel_code_t_test_all
// ASM: - Name: amd_kernel_code_t_minimal
OpenPOWER on IntegriCloud